Are people in Morris older or younger than people in Midfield?
- The Median Age in Morris is 4.0 years older than in Midfield.
Are housing costs cheaper in Morris or Midfield?
- Morris
housing
costs are 162.2% more expensive than Midfield housing costs.
Which city has a longer commute, Morris or Midfield?
- The average commute for residents of Morris is 5.9 minutes longer than it is for residents of Midfield.
Things to do in Midfield?
Living in Midfield, AL offers a unique and diverse experience. This small city is located in the suburbs of Birmingham and boasts an eclectic mix of residents from all backgrounds and cultures. The town has a bustling downtown center with plenty of shopping, dining, and entertainment options. It is also home to numerous parks and recreation areas, which provide plenty of outdoor activities for people of all ages. With its convenient location near major highways, Midfield also makes it easy to get around the city quickly. In addition to its affordable cost of living and welcoming community atmosphere, Midfield provides its residents with a friendly, safe place to call home.
Things to do in Morris?
Living in Morris, AL is a rural and charming experience. The town is situated along the banks of the Black Warrior River, providing scenic views and plenty of outdoor activities. Morris has a small-town feel, with friendly people and an abundance of local amenities. Residents enjoy easy access to shopping, dining, entertainment venues, as well as local parks and recreational activities. There’s something for everyone here - from family-friendly festivals and events to outdoor excursions such as fishing, camping and canoeing in the nearby lakes. With beautiful scenery and a laid-back atmosphere, Morris offers its residents an unforgettable experience.
